当前位置:首页 > 行业动态 > 正文

什么是MySQL在线数据库?探索Mysql数据库的功能与应用

MySQL是一个流行的开源关系型数据库管理系统,支持在线事务处理和数据存储。它广泛应用于Web应用开发中,提供高效、安全可靠的数据库服务。

MySQL在线数据库是一类基于互联网的数据库服务,允许用户无需在本地安装和配置数据库软件,即可通过浏览器或应用程序接口(API)进行数据管理和操作,这些在线数据库通常提供即开即用的服务,支持SQL查询、数据存储、备份恢复等功能,适用于个人学习、小型项目开发以及临时数据处理等场景。

什么是MySQL在线数据库?探索Mysql数据库的功能与应用  第1张

一、MySQL在线数据库的主要特点

1、便捷性:用户无需担心数据库的安装、配置和维护工作,只需通过简单的注册或登录流程,即可开始使用数据库服务。

2、灵活性:大多数MySQL在线数据库支持多种编程语言和框架,如PHP、Python、Java等,方便开发者进行集成和开发。

3、可扩展性:随着数据量的增长和业务需求的变化,用户可以根据需要灵活调整数据库资源,如增加存储空间、提升处理能力等。

4、安全性:在线数据库服务提供商通常会采取一系列安全措施来保护用户数据的安全,包括数据加密、访问控制、备份恢复等。

二、常见的MySQL在线数据库平台

1、腾讯云数据库MySQL:腾讯云提供的MySQL数据库服务,具有高可用性、高可靠性、高性能等特点,适用于各种规模的业务场景。

2、阿里云数据库MySQL:阿里云旗下的MySQL数据库服务,支持自动化运维、弹性扩展、数据备份等功能,为用户提供稳定可靠的数据库解决方案。

3、华为云数据库MySQL:华为云提供的MySQL数据库服务,注重数据安全和隐私保护,同时提供丰富的监控和管理工具,帮助用户轻松管理数据库。

4、Amazon RDS for MySQL:亚马逊AWS提供的托管式MySQL数据库服务,支持自动备份、故障转移、性能监控等功能,适用于需要高可用性和可扩展性的应用场景。

5、Google Cloud SQL for MySQL:谷歌云提供的全托管式MySQL数据库服务,支持高可用性架构、自动备份和恢复、性能优化等功能,适用于构建现代云应用和服务。

三、MySQL在线数据库的应用场景

1、Web应用开发:为Web应用提供后端数据存储和管理服务,支持动态网站、电子商务平台、内容管理系统等应用的开发和部署。

2、数据分析和处理:利用MySQL的数据处理能力,对大量数据进行存储、查询和分析,支持数据挖掘、机器学习等高级应用。

3、移动应用后端:为移动应用提供数据存储和同步服务,支持跨平台数据访问和实时数据更新。

4、物联网(IoT)设备管理:作为IoT设备的数据中心,存储和管理来自各种传感器和智能设备的数据,支持远程监控和控制。

四、表格对比

以下表格展示了几种常见MySQL在线数据库平台的对比信息:

平台 主要特点 适用场景
腾讯云数据库MySQL 高可用性、高可靠性、高性能 各种规模的业务场景
阿里云数据库MySQL 自动化运维、弹性扩展、数据备份 稳定可靠的数据库解决方案
华为云数据库MySQL 注重数据安全和隐私保护,丰富的监控和管理工具 轻松管理数据库
Amazon RDS for MySQL 自动备份、故障转移、性能监控 高可用性和可扩展性的应用场景
Google Cloud SQL for MySQL 高可用性架构、自动备份和恢复、性能优化 构建现代云应用和服务

五、FAQs

Q1: 如何选择适合自己的MySQL在线数据库平台?

A1: 选择MySQL在线数据库平台时,需要考虑以下几个因素:评估自己的业务需求,包括数据规模、访问量、性能要求等;考察平台的稳定性和可靠性,确保能够满足长期运行的需求;关注平台的安全性能,确保数据安全无忧;考虑价格因素,选择性价比高的平台。

Q2: MySQL在线数据库与传统本地数据库有何区别?

A2: MySQL在线数据库与传统本地数据库的主要区别在于部署方式和使用场景,在线数据库是基于云计算技术的远程数据库服务,用户无需在本地安装和配置数据库软件即可使用;而传统本地数据库则需要用户自行安装、配置和维护,在线数据库通常提供更高的可用性和可扩展性,适用于需要快速响应和灵活扩展的业务场景。

小编有话说

在数字化转型加速的今天,MySQL在线数据库以其独特的优势成为越来越多企业和个人的首选数据存储方案,无论是初创企业还是大型组织,都可以通过选择合适的在线数据库平台来降低IT成本、提高运营效率并加速业务创新,在选择具体平台时还需根据实际需求进行综合考量以确保最终效果符合预期,希望本文能为大家在探索MySQL在线数据库的道路上提供有益的参考和启示。

0

随机文章